                     The Committee  on Rules, having had under consideration House
                   Resolution 803, by a record vote of 8 to 1, report the same to the
                   House with the recommendation that the resolution be adopted.
                             SUMMARY   OF PROVISIONS OF THE RESOLUTION
                     The resolution provides for consideration of H.R. 4361, the Fed-
                   eral Information Systems Safeguards Act of 2016, under a struc-
                   tured rule. The resolution provides one hour of general debate
                   equally divided and controlled by the chair and ranking minority
                   member  of the Committee on Oversight and  Government  Reform.
                   The resolution waives all points of order against consideration of
                   the bill. The resolution makes in order as original text for purpose
                   of amendment  an  amendment  in the nature of a substitute con-
                   sisting of the text of Rules Committee Print 114-59 and provides
                   that it shall be considered as read. The resolution waives all points
                   of order against that amendment in the nature of a substitute. The
                   resolution makes in order only those further amendments printed
                   in this report. Each such amendment may  be offered only in the
                   order printed in this report, may be offered only by a Member des-
                   ignated in this report, shall be considered as read, shall be debat-
                   able for the time specified in this report equally divided and con-
                   trolled by the proponent and an opponent, shall not be subject to
                   amendment,  and shall not be subject to a demand for division of
                   the question in the House or in the Committee of the Whole. The
                   resolution waives all points of order against the amendments print-
                   ed in this report. The resolution provides one motion to recommit
                   with or without instructions.
